Unlocking GDPR Success: Effective Training Strategies
In today's data-driven landscape, ensuring compliance with the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) is paramount. Essential to achieving GDPR success is providing comprehensive and engaging training programs for your workforce. Proficient training strategies empower employees to understand their roles with data protection, fostering a culture of responsibility. A well-structured training program should encompass key GDPR principles, including data safeguarding, user rights, incident response protocols, and the importance of data confidentiality. Also, training should be tailored to different roles within an organization, addressing distinct responsibilities and potential risks. By investing in extensive GDPR training, organizations can mitigate risks, build trust with customers, and cultivate a protected data environment.
- Adopt interactive workshops, simulations, and real-world scenarios to enhance employee engagement and understanding.
- Continuously update training materials to reflect evolving GDPR requirements and best practices.
- Deliver ongoing support and resources for employees to address queries and reinforce their knowledge.
